Why Metric Conversion Matters
Metric conversion is an essential skill in many areas of life, from cooking and baking to science and engineering. Being able to accurately convert between different units of measurement can make all the difference in the success of a project or recipe. For example, if you're trying to make a cake and the recipe calls for 250 grams of flour, but you only have a measuring cup that shows ounces, you'll need to be able to convert the measurement to get the right amount.
Common Challenges with Metric Conversion
One of the biggest challenges with metric conversion is that it can be easy to get confused between different units of measurement. For instance, it's not always clear whether a recipe is calling for milliliters or liters, or whether a measurement is in grams or kilograms. This is where **practicing with real-world examples** can be helpful. Try converting different measurements on your own, using a variety of units and scenarios, to get a feel for how it works.
